Patricia A. Lefebvre, 68, of Pinardville, passed away April 14, 2019 peacefully in her home, surrounded by her loving family. Born in Manchester on August 5, 1950, she was the daughter of the late Laurier A. and Doris R. (Leclerc) Cote. She was a graduate of Manchester High School West and then...
